Peachtree Corners Boosts 5G Electrification with Siemens Partnership

Peachtree Corners, one of the first smart cities in the US, has enhanced its ability to maintain device connectivity within its infrastructure with the help of Siemens. The smart city consortium has partnered with Siemens, a leading EV charging solutions provider, to bring expertise in 5G electrification using T-Mobile’s 5G network.

Located in the Metro Atlanta region’s “Silicon Orchard,” Peachtree Corners is part of the Curiosity Lab ecosystem. The city is known for its municipality of over 45,000 residents and jobs, as well as an innovation hub that houses disruptive technology companies.

Peachtree Corners prides itself on being the first US smart city powered by 5G and city-owned connected infrastructure. It has also deployed a full cellular vehicle-to-everything (C-V2X) system in its “city street of the future.” The city’s infrastructure serves as a model for public-private collaboration in creating a better future for both society and business.

The city of Peachtree Corners aims to develop future IoT and sustainable technologies. It has already achieved significant milestones, including the world’s first deployment of teleoperated e-scooters and the use of fully autonomous shuttles by residents. Additionally, the city boasts a solar roadway and the largest electric vehicle fast-charging hub in the region.

Siemens, with its eMobility R&D hub and North American headquarters located in Peachtree Corners, is the city’s largest employer. The company is actively supporting the community by deploying six EV chargers. These chargers contribute to Peachtree Corners having the largest EV charging hub outside of Metro Atlanta.

By deploying advanced charging stations, Peachtree Corners will be able to continuously evaluate Siemens’ 5G charging infrastructure as community members use the chargers. This partnership aims to embrace an electrified future and improve EV infrastructure.

John DeBoer, head of Siemens eMobility North America, expressed enthusiasm for supporting Peachtree Corners and joining the Curiosity Lab ecosystem along with other partners. Brian Johnson, city manager of Peachtree Corners, highlighted the city’s commitment to embracing technology and thanked Siemens for its ongoing support.

This partnership, along with T-Mobile’s 5G network and the real-world environment, will contribute to the continuous improvement of EV infrastructure and drive the electrification of America forward.
